I am trying to use the state estimator tool.  I have been looking at test_se.m 
and test_se_14bus.m.

Particularly in test_se_14bus.m, how are the measurement indices determined?

For example:

idx.idx_zPF = [1;3;8;9;10;13;15;16;17;19];

To what do these indices correspond?  I assume there could be a PF measurement 
for each branch, but how are they numbered so I know to which branch (and to 
which end of the branch?) a given index corresponds (e.g., location of PF 
measurement 19)?
